Awesome project! Do you have any particular army composition you are aiming for, or are you just doing it unit by unit? Do you intend to keep using KoW rules?

It recently occurred to me that T9A Empire would work decently for a Kislevite army. They can get fast cavalry with heavy armour, spear and shield, which should be ideal for representing winged hussars. They get volley guns. Handgunner detachments will get a proper buff in T9A 2.0, that could be used to represent massed streltsy musketry. Only thing I can't think of how to place would be kossars, not if you'd want them to have both proper ability at archery and close combat.

I actually have a large Khador army, so maybe that is what has kept me from using any Khador minis this far. I think I may buy some of their woodsmen to add to my next kossar horde though, as they fit in very well.

The greylords can certainly also fit in well, but I have no shortage of wizards, so they haven´t found their use yet.

It sounds like a perfect fit for lancers with that fast cav, but Kings of War is a great game, and now that I have discovered multibasing, I can´t go back :D

No particular army composition, I have some units I want for gaming reasons, which include a war altar of ursun and two troops of ungol lancers. I also want lots more winged lancers as I think they look fantastic when massed.
